Buying Guide: Key Purchase Considerations And Comparisons
Gate hardware selection depends on gate material, weight, climate, and desired maintenance level. Consider these factors to choose the best option for your fence:
- Material compatibility: Wood gates often require heavy-duty hinges and latches with robust mounting screws; vinyl gates may need self-tapping screws and corrosion-resistant components.
- sag resistance: Anti-sag kits and triangular brace designs help maintain gate alignment over time, especially for taller gates exposed to wind or heavy use.
- Self-closing vs. manual latching: Self-closing hinges enhance security and convenience, but require proper spring tension adjustment to prevent gate from slamming or failing to close.
- Gate width and weight: Ensure hinges and latches support your gate’s width and weight. Overloading hardware can cause premature wear or sag.
- Weather resistance: Powder-coated finishes and stainless or galvanized metals offer longer life in rain, snow, and humidity. Consider coastal or salty environments where corrosion resistance is critical.
- Installation complexity: Some kits are plug-and-play with included screws, while others require additional hardware or professional tools. Read product instructions for alignment and mounting recommendations.
- Security needs: Self-locking latches and pad-lockable designs add security against unauthorized access. Choose a latch style that aligns with your security goals and local regulations.
- Aesthetics: Decorative hinges and powder-coated finishes can complement gate design and home styling while providing practical benefits.
